I've been using the Bose sleep ear buds for about 6 months. Over this period I've noticed more moisture in my rightt ear. I've actually been awoken by a squishing sound in my right ear. This has concerned me so I take it out and wipe my ear and the buds. It corrects the problem temporarily but the sound returns. This past weekend I was awoken after sleeping for 3 hours. I turned my head and the room spun out of control. I wound up vomiting from the vertigo. It would not stop resulting in a trip to the ER. I was there for 20 hours.I was given a antivert meds, MRI and CT scan. 6 days later the symptoms are subsiding. The only difference in my sleep regimen were the sleep buds. I'm not using them any longer.
